  4. 'Race for the White House' is a six-part CNN original mini docu-series. The series consists of 6 episodes, each 1 hour long, with each episode deconstructing notable presidential campaigns throughout America's history. The episodes will include previously unseen archive footage, interviews & dramatic recreations. Academy Award® winning actor, Kevin Spacey, is executive producing and narrating ...

  5. S2.E5 ∙ Carter vs Ford. Sun, Sep 13, 2020. The presidential election of 1976 pits the political establishment, personified by Republican President Gerald Ford, against the untainted idealism of Democrat Jimmy Carter, the relatively unknown governor of Georgia. 7.5/10 (6)

  7. Narrated by Kevin Spacey, ‘Race for the White House’ is a thrilling docuseries which captures the drama of high-stakes presidential elections. Using rare archival footage and interviews, each episode takes a look at different iconic presidential campaigns, including Abraham Lincoln, John F Kennedy and Bill Clinton.
